CSS网页布局学习笔记

CSS网页布局学习笔记 pdf epub mobi txt 电子书 下载 2026

出版者:电子工业出版社
作者:王大平
出品人:
页数:560
译者:
出版时间:2008-10
价格:62.00元
装帧:平装
isbn号码:9787121070150
丛书系列:
图书标签:
  • web设计
  • CSS
  • 网页布局
  • 前端开发
  • 学习笔记
  • Web开发
  • HTML
  • CSS3
  • 前端技术
  • 网页设计
  • 技术文档
想要找书就要到 图书目录大全
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

《CSS网页布局》由具有多年开发经验的程序员执笔写作,笔者在 Web 2.0领域具有多年的开发研究经验,并且具有多年的培训讲解经验,尤其熟识Web 2.0标准理论知识体系,笔者凭着娴熟的笔法和渊博的理论知识,将CSS网页布局技术展现得淋漓尽致,使读者能够很快地进入实际开发角色。《CSS网页布局》和市场上其他类似书籍相比,具有下面与众不同的特色。

★形象

《CSS网页布局》对书中的源代码采取绘图的讲解方式,使抽象变形象,让高深的编程理论“赤裸裸”地展现在你的面前,使你能够轻而易举地领悟编程奥秘。这是《CSS网页布局》最大的特色。

★趣味

《CSS网页布局》用拉链做素材,拉开学习的帷幕,用情趣似的学习笔记形式带你走进轻松的学习课堂,并且在书中让人感觉到烦躁的地方搭配以相关的图片,让你享受到学习中的乐趣,探索中的喜悦,胜

利后的兴奋。

★实用

《CSS网页布局》的实用性较强,以实例为导向,由浅入深地讲解了CSS网页布局中的种种问题。特别是,在讲解时非常注重实践与理论的形象结合,为了能使读者通过读懂源代码来掌握CSS技术,在实例举证时还给源代码绘了大量的流程图。《CSS网页布局》的所有源代码都已调试通过,并且放在了《CSS网页布局》所附带的光盘中,读者拿来即可使用。

★全面

《CSS网页布局》内容全面,从基本的语法入手,以恰当的实例为导向,由浅入深地讲解CSS技术的基本理论知识,所讲解的内容几乎囊括了CSS技术的所有知识点,读者读完此书几乎能够掌握CSS所有的开发技术。

《CSS网页布局那些事儿》 一本关于视觉构建与交互设计的实践指南 在信息爆炸的数字时代,一个清晰、美观且用户友好的网页是吸引和留住访客的关键。本书并非单纯的技术手册,而是深入探讨网页视觉呈现与交互设计之间微妙关系的实践性读物。它将带领读者跳出枯燥的代码指令,从更宏观的视角理解CSS在网页布局中的核心作用,以及如何运用它来创造令人印象深刻的网络体验。 为何选择《CSS网页布局那些事儿》? 我们身处一个视觉驱动的世界,网页的“第一印象”至关重要。用户在浏览网站时,首先映入眼帘的是其整体布局、元素的排列方式以及色彩的搭配。一个精心设计的布局能够引导用户的视线,突出关键信息,并提供流畅的导航体验。本书正是以此为出发点,为你揭示构建优秀网页布局的内在逻辑与实用技巧。 本书内容概述: 本书的内容围绕着“如何更好地组织和呈现网页内容”展开,旨在帮助你掌握将设计理念转化为实际网页布局的能力。我们将从基础的概念入手,逐步深入到更复杂的布局技术,并始终强调在实际应用中的考量。 视觉语言的基石——理解CSS布局的核心理念: 我们将首先回顾CSS布局的演进历程,让你理解Flexbox和Grid等现代布局模型的出现并非偶然,而是为了解决早期CSS布局方式的局限性。重点在于理解盒模型(Box Model)的精髓,包括内容(content)、内边距(padding)、边框(border)和外边距(margin)是如何共同影响元素尺寸和间距的。这就像建筑师在建造房屋前必须了解砖块、水泥和钢筋的物理属性一样,是构建任何复杂布局的基础。我们将探讨`display`属性的多样性,特别是`block`、`inline`、`inline-block`以及它们在不同场景下的应用,让你能灵活地控制元素的行为。 构建响应式世界的基石——流动的布局与媒体查询: 在移动设备日益普及的今天,网页需要适应不同屏幕尺寸的需求。本书将深入讲解响应式设计(Responsive Design)的核心概念,以及如何利用CSS的强大功能来实现它。你会学到如何使用百分比单位和视口单位(vw, vh, vmin, vmax)来创建能够根据屏幕大小自动调整的元素。更重要的是,我们将详细剖析媒体查询(Media Queries)的使用方法,让你能够为不同的设备和屏幕分辨率定义特定的样式规则,确保你的网页在桌面、平板和手机上都能呈现最佳效果。我们将通过一系列实践案例,展示如何逐步构建一个能够完美适应各种终端的响应式布局。 现代布局的利器——Flexbox与Grid的深入解析: Flexbox和Grid是现代CSS布局的两大革命性技术。本书将花费大量篇幅来深入讲解它们的原理和实际应用。 Flexbox(弹性盒子模型): 我们将从一维布局的角度出发,深入理解Flexbox的容器属性(如`display: flex`, `flex-direction`, `justify-content`, `align-items`, `flex-wrap`)和项目属性(如`flex-grow`, `flex-shrink`, `flex-basis`, `order`, `align-self`)。你将学会如何轻松地实现元素的水平和垂直对齐、等高布局、项目排序以及灵活的伸缩行为。我们会通过实际的导航栏、卡片列表、表单布局等案例,让你体会Flexbox的强大之处。 Grid(网格布局模型): 接着,我们将转向二维布局的强大工具——Grid。我们将详细讲解Grid容器的属性(如`display: grid`, `grid-template-columns`, `grid-template-rows`, `grid-gap`, `justify-items`, `align-items`)和Grid项目属性(如`grid-column`, `grid-row`, `grid-area`)。你将掌握如何创建复杂的网格系统,实现页面内容的区域划分,如头部、侧边栏、主内容区和底部等。本书将引导你理解Grid如何为复杂的页面结构提供更直观、更可控的解决方案。 精益求精的细节——定位、浮动与多列布局的运用: 虽然Flexbox和Grid是主流,但在某些特定场景下,理解和运用定位(Positioning)和浮动(Floats)仍然是必要的。我们将回顾`position`属性的四种值(`static`, `relative`, `absolute`, `fixed`, `sticky`)及其工作原理,以及它们如何影响元素的堆叠顺序(`z-index`)和在页面上的精确摆放。同时,我们也会探讨浮动的使用及其带来的清除浮动(Clearfix)问题,理解它在特定布局需求下的局限性与适用性。此外,我们还会简要介绍CSS的多列布局(`column-count`, `column-gap`, `column-rule`),让你知道如何处理文本密集型的内容。 超越静态——动感与交互的初步探索: 优秀的网页布局不仅仅是静态的。本书将在结尾部分,为你打开过渡(Transitions)和动画(Animations)的大门。你将了解如何使用CSS的`transition`属性为元素的属性变化添加平滑的过渡效果,提升用户体验。我们也会简要介绍CSS动画的基本概念,让你初步了解如何创建更复杂的动态效果,为你的网页增添活力。 本书的特色: 重实践,轻理论: 本书的核心在于“实践”。每一项技术讲解都辅以大量的代码示例和真实的布局场景,让你能够即学即用,快速掌握。 循序渐进,易于理解: 内容组织上,从基础到进阶,层层递进,确保即使是初学者也能逐步建立起对CSS布局的完整认知。 注重细节与易维护性: 除了实现功能,本书同样关注如何编写清晰、可维护的CSS代码,帮助你养成良好的编码习惯。 拓展性思维: 鼓励读者在理解基本原理后,进行更多的探索和创新,成为网页布局的“架构师”。 目标读者: 初学者:希望系统学习CSS网页布局的开发者。 有一定基础的开发者:希望巩固和深化CSS布局知识,掌握现代布局技术。 前端设计师:希望更好地理解和实现设计稿中的布局要求。 对网页视觉构建和用户体验感兴趣的任何人。 《CSS网页布局那些事儿》将是你踏上精彩纷呈的网页布局之旅的理想伙伴。它不只是告诉你“怎么做”,更引导你理解“为什么这样做”,让你在未来的网页开发中,能够游刃有余地创造出既美观又实用的网络空间。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

从一名资深前端的角度来看,这本书最宝贵的价值在于它对“为什么”的深入探讨,而不是仅仅停留在“怎么做”。很多教程只告诉你一个布局技巧如何实现,但这本书会花时间解释这个技巧背后的CSS渲染原理。例如,它对CSS BFC(块级格式化上下文)的剖析,不仅解释了如何利用它来清除浮动,更阐述了它在解决元素间边距折叠等棘手问题时的核心机制。这种对底层原理的透彻理解,使得读者在面对未曾预料的布局怪癖时,能够迅速构建出正确的解决方案,而不是仅仅依赖于记忆几个固定的代码片段。这种授人以渔的方法论,是任何速成手册都无法比拟的。它培养的不是代码的搬运工,而是真正理解并能驾驭CSS这门语言的设计师和架构师,这种思维的提升是长期且深远的。

评分

我必须强调这本书的“笔记”特质带来的独特魅力——它充满了鲜活的生命力,仿佛能听到作者在编写时遇到的挫折和最终的顿悟。它不像教科书那样严肃刻板,反而更像是一本精心整理的“失败案例集锦”与“成功经验谈”的完美结合。书中对于一些历史遗留问题,比如早期浏览器中布局的限制和当前如何平滑过渡到现代标准,都有着非常人性化的描述。此外,作者在讲解某些不那么主流但依然有用的布局技术时,也保持了足够的耐心和清晰度,这使得整本书的知识图谱非常完整,没有留下明显的知识盲区。对于那些已经掌握了基础,但渴望将自己的布局能力提升到专业水准的开发者而言,这本书提供了一个极好的平台,让我们能够站在前人的肩膀上,更稳健、更快速地构建出那些视觉上令人惊艳且技术上无懈可击的网页界面。

评分

这本书绝对是前端学习路上的“及时雨”,我拿到手还没几天,就已经把它当成了案头必备的工具书。首先要说的是它的深度和广度,它不仅仅停留在讲解基础的HTML和CSS语法,而是真正深入到了现代网页布局的核心思想。比如,作者对Flexbox和Grid布局的讲解,简直可以用“庖丁解牛”来形容,每一个属性的细微差别、它们在不同场景下的最佳实践,都阐述得淋漓尽致。我过去在处理复杂对齐问题时经常抓耳挠腮,但读完相关的章节后,仿佛醍醐灌顶,那些曾经的“疑难杂症”瞬间迎刃而解。更让我惊喜的是,书中还花了相当篇幅讨论了响应式设计中的“移动优先”策略,并且提供了大量基于实际项目经验的优化技巧,这对于我们这些长期和屏幕适配问题搏斗的开发者来说,价值是无可估量的。它不是那种只会罗列概念的枯燥教材,而是充满了实战智慧的结晶,每一次翻阅都能发现新的细节和可以立即应用到项目中的点子。

评分

这本书的排版和阅读体验也极大地提升了我的学习效率。字体选择清晰易读,关键代码块和重要的概念被用不同的颜色或粗体突出显示,这使得我在快速检索特定知识点时,眼睛能迅速定位到重点。在内容组织上,很多章节的末尾都设置了“常见陷阱与规避”或者“性能优化提示”的小节,这些往往是官方文档中容易被忽略,但在实际工程中却至关重要的细节。比如,关于CSS层叠上下文的讲解,我以前总是模模糊糊,但书中通过几个精心设计的案例,让我彻底明白了z-index的工作原理和常见误区,这对于处理复杂的UI层级关系至关重要。这种对实用性和细节的极致追求,让这本书远超一般入门书籍的范畴,更像是一位经验丰富的导师在耳边细语,随时指点迷津,让人在不知不觉中积累了大量的实战经验。

评分

坦率地说,刚开始我还有点担心这本书会不会过于偏向理论,毕竟“笔记”这个词听起来可能意味着零散和不够系统。然而,实际阅读下来,我发现它的结构设计得非常巧妙,逻辑链条清晰得令人赞叹。作者似乎深谙读者的学习曲线,从最基础的文档流和盒模型开始,循序渐进地引入了定位、浮动,然后无缝过渡到更现代化的布局技术。特别值得称道的是,它在讲解每一个新概念时,都会辅以直观的代码示例和结果图示,这种“看图说话”的方式大大降低了理解复杂布局模型的门槛。我尤其欣赏作者在论述不同布局方案的优劣对比时所展现出的中立和客观,它没有强行推销任何单一技术,而是鼓励读者根据项目需求选择最合适的工具。这对我这种习惯于“拿来主义”的开发者来说,无疑是一种思维方式的矫正,学会了权衡利弊,而不是盲目追逐最新的技术潮流。

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.wenda123.org All Rights Reserved. 图书目录大全 版权所有